Camden Hills boys soccer tops Edward Little

Tue, 10/09/2018 - 3:15pm

ROCKPORT — The Camden Hills varsity boys soccer team hosted Edward Little on Saturday, Oct. 6 and secured a 4-2 victory. 

With the win, the Windjammers improved its record to 5-6 on the season. 

Scoring in the Saturday contest was opened by Ben Owre two minutes into the contest. Later in the game, Owre would find the back of the net a second time. 

Quinn Brown scored for the hosts on a penalty kick and Bryce Tyler contributed a goal on a free kick from the top of the box. 

Mol Wien scored on a header for the visiting Red Eddies and Christian Beliveau also contributed a goal. 

Matt Kremin recorded seven saves in the net for the Windjammers, while Sampson (no first name available) had six stops in the Edward Little net. 

The Windjammers held a 10-8 advantage in shots and a 5-3 advantage in corners.

"The boys came out hard and played really well today,” said Camden Hills head coach Ryan Hurley. “We need these points if there is any hope of making playoffs, we've got to come out like this from here on out as our backs are truly against the wall. I was proud of the effort and we got some nice goals and the defense looked improved over the past few games."
